summ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--README.md8
-rw-r--r--config.js2
-rw-r--r--package.json2
-rw-r--r--public/js/cover.js26
-rw-r--r--public/js/index.js2
5 files changed, 36 insertions, 4 deletions
diff --git a/README.md b/README.md
index f6b50a48..f829921a 100644
--- a/README.md
+++ b/README.md
@@ -1,4 +1,4 @@
-HackMD 0.3.1
+HackMD 0.3.2
===
HackMD is a realtime collaborative markdown notes on all platforms.
@@ -7,6 +7,12 @@ Still in early stage, feel free to fork or contribute to this.
Thanks for your using! :smile:
+Operational Transformation
+---
+From 0.3.2, we start support operational transformation.
+Which make concurrent editing safe and not break up other users' operations.
+Even more, now can show other clients' selections.
+
Database dependency
---
- PostgreSQL 9.3.6 or 9.4.1
diff --git a/config.js b/config.js
index bf335068..54a8ae36 100644
--- a/config.js
+++ b/config.js
@@ -11,7 +11,7 @@ var urladdport = true; //add port on getserverurl
var config = {
debug: true,
- version: '0.3.1',
+ version: '0.3.2',
domain: domain,
alloworigin: ['add here to allow origin to cross'],
testport: testport,
diff --git a/package.json b/package.json
index 0b9fe41e..f713451d 100644
--- a/package.json
+++ b/package.json
@@ -1,6 +1,6 @@
{
"name": "hackmd",
- "version": "0.3.1",
+ "version": "0.3.2",
"description": "Realtime collaborative markdown notes on all platforms.",
"main": "app.js",
"author": "jackycute",
diff --git a/public/js/cover.js b/public/js/cover.js
index 49fcddeb..f1ca6131 100644
--- a/public/js/cover.js
+++ b/public/js/cover.js
@@ -273,6 +273,32 @@ var template = Handlebars.compile(source);
var context = {
release: [
{
+ version: "0.3.2",
+ tag: "typhoon",
+ date: moment("201507111230", 'YYYYMMDDhhmm').fromNow(),
+ detail: [
+ {
+ title: "Features",
+ item: [
+ "+ Support operational transformation",
+ "+ Support show other user selections",
+ "+ Support show user profile image if available"
+ ]
+ },
+ {
+ title: "Enhancements",
+ item: [
+ "* Updated editor to 5.4.0",
+ "* Change UI share to publish to avoid misleading",
+ "* Added random color in blockquote tag",
+ "* Optimized image renderer, avoid duplicated rendering",
+ "* Optimized building syncscroll map, make it faster",
+ "* Optimized SEO on publish and edit note"
+ ]
+ }
+ ]
+ },
+ {
version: "0.3.1",
tag: "clearsky",
date: moment("201506301600", 'YYYYMMDDhhmm').fromNow(),
diff --git a/public/js/index.js b/public/js/index.js
index 1caba825..efc45973 100644
--- a/public/js/index.js
+++ b/public/js/index.js
@@ -1,7 +1,7 @@
//constant vars
//settings
var debug = false;
-var version = '0.3.1';
+var version = '0.3.2';
var defaultTextHeight = 18;
var viewportMargin = 20;